The NHS Ophthalmology (Eye Care) waiting list at Optegra Eye Hospital Newcastle currently has 426 patients waiting, with a typical wait of around 7 weeks from GP referral. About 10 in 10 Ophthalmology (Eye Care) patients here are seen within 18 weeks (the NHS constitutional target is 9 in 10). Optegra Eye Hospital Newcastle is an Independent Sector provider in the North East and Yorkshire region. Waits at this hospital are about 0.6 week longer than in March 2026.

The national average wait to see an ophthalmologist is about 8 weeks. This hospital is faster than the national average.
Ranked 95th out of 313 hospitals nationally for this department
Ranked 14th out of 47 in North East and Yorkshire
